Job description

Senior Content Management Analyst

Develop and oversee standard technology specifications, data structures and content for specific products. Responsible for development and support of publishing technologies, and the collection and selection of content. Responsible for the design, development and support of electronic products with regards to both content and technology ramifications. Designs, develops, and deploys translation programming as required for print products and/or electronic media.

About the Role:

As a Senior Content Management Analyst, you'll conduct in-depth research and author interpretive guidance related to financial reporting and auditing. Primary responsibilities will include identifying and interpreting new and significant financial reporting and auditing issues and playing a key role in producing content that will be published in the Accounting and Auditing section of our industry-leading research database CCH AnswerConnect, as well as analyzing and summarizing standards and proposals of the AICPA, PCAOB, GAO, FASB, GASB, IASB, and other standard setting bodies.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op and maintain subject matter expertise in the auditing and financial reporting practice areas
  • Monitor, analyze, and generate content relevant to auditing and financial reporting issues
  • Develop written analytic content, as well as summaries, explanations, interpretations, news articles, and white papers for the product line and market segment.
  • Assist in the enhancement of existing content and development of new content within the practice area.
  • Collaborate with and observe external industry experts to affect content updates and enhancements.
  • Identify and analyze relevant new and significant developments.
  • Research and respond to customer inquiries in a thorough and timely manner.
  • Review work product of self and others to ensure quality meets product and performance expectations.
  • Prepare analytical content components for new products.
  • Conduct competitive analysis to gather intelligence on product offers of other companies.
  • Assist in the development and execution of marketing initiatives.
  • Develop professional and positive relationships with customers and colleagues.
  • Represent Wolters Kluwer by developing and maintaining comprehensive knowledge of products, industry trends, and general business acumen through various sources and activities.
  • Maintain a reputation of competence, integrity, and professionalism

Qualifications:

  • Education: Bachelor's Degree in Accounting
  • CPA
  • Minimum 3 years of experience in public accounting and financial reporting
  • Audit and attest expertise
  • Financial reporting expertise
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ite
  • Knowledge of proper grammar and usage
  • 3 years of writing experience
  • Demonstrated ability to manage several tasks at once and ensuring each is properly tracked and completed on a timely basis.
  • Ability to make decisions and alert supervisor or other appropriate parties as to actions needed to accomplish goal.

Other Knowledge, Skills, Abilities or Certifications:

  • Critical thinking utilized in development of research database
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ines
  • Professional attitude including flexibility and responsiveness to change
  • Ability to work independently and in a team environment
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ills; attention to detail and accuracy
  • Ability to write final, publication-ready content with minimal oversight
